No matter what type of computer you own, how old it is, or what operating system you use, adding more memory to your system (to the maximum it supports, of course) significantly improves the performance of your operating system (and practically every application that you run).
To see how much memory you have on your computer, click the Apple menu () and choose About This Mac. Figure 23-1 shows the dialog that appears.
Ah, but there’s a caveat. (Go figure.) At the time of this writing, only the current crop of 27" iMacs has memory sockets that you — a Regular Human Being — can access. These models provide slots for four 1600 MHz PC3-12800 DDR3 SDRAM memory modules at up to 8GB each. (Don’t fret over what those abbreviations mean. Rest assured that this memory type is fast.)
Unfortunately, the memory in a late-model (2012 and later) 21.5" iMac can’t be replaced by anyone except an authorized Apple Service Center technician. So if you’re using a 21.5" iMac, you can skip the rest of this section, except for the rest of this paragraph. If you’re ready to order a new 21.5" iMac from Apple, I strongly recommend that you opt for as much additional memory as you can afford while configuring your dream machine. In the past, Apple’s prices for RAM were … well … outrageous (as in, “Boy, howdy, I can’t afford that!”). Recently, however, Apple’s memory prices have become far more competitive, so I now recommend that you add memory while configuring and ordering either model of iMac.
How you plan memory upgrades depends on how much memory you want. If your 27" iMac uses the two default 4GB modules (8GB total) supplied by Apple, you can add RAM by inserting memory modules in the empty slots. At the time of this writing, a 4GB memory module should set you back about $40 or so.
If your iMac already has all four memory slots filled and you’d still like to add more system RAM, it’s time to remove one or all of the existing modules and replace them with full 8GB modules. (Current prices for an 8GB module hover around $100.) With all four slots filled with 8GB modules, you’ll have the coveted 32GB 27" iMac that marks you as one of the “In People.”

If you do need additional hard drive space, I recommend using an external drive. Use a high-speed Thunderbolt or USB 3.0 port to connect a second hard drive the quick and easy way. (Owners of slightly older iMac models can use FireWire 800 as well.)
Most of today’s Thunderbolt and USB peripherals don’t even require the driver software that Mac old-timers remember with such hatred. You simply plug a device into one of these ports, and it works. And you can move your external drive between different Macs with a minimum of fuss and bother.
An external hard drive can do virtually anything that your internal hard drive can do. You can boot from it, for example, or install (and boot from) a different version of OS X (great for beta testers like me).
Current iMac models carry two kinds of high-speed ports, either of which is a good match for connecting any external device.
The USB standard is popular because it’s just as common in the PC world as in the Mac world. (Most PCs don’t have a Thunderbolt port.) Your iMac carries its USB 3.0 ports on the back of the case, which are fully compatible with older USB 2.0 devices. Hardware manufacturers make one USB device that works on both Macs and PCs.
Current iMac models no longer carry a FireWire 800 port, but if you’re using an older iMac (without a USB 3.0 port), you’ll find that a FireWire 800 drive offers much better performance than either a FireWire 400 or a USB 2.0 drive.
Talk about raw speed. A Thunderbolt connection provides a blazing 10Gbps, which is an unbelievable 12 times faster than FireWire 800, and twice as fast as USB 3.0! You can use a Thunderbolt port to connect an external hard drive or even a high-resolution monitor or HD-TV. Luckily, the price for Thunderbolt external drives has dropped significantly since the port first appeared on the Mac, so you no longer have to pay a premium price for Thunderbolt devices.

In case you’re not familiar with a hard drive array (typically called a RAID array), it’s just a fancy moniker for an enclosure that holds multiple hard drives. “Grouping” hard drives like this provides a boost in speed, or you can use an array to make a self-maintaining redundant backup of all your data. Your Thunderbolt port is perfect for this high-tech magic.
